4. Try the Local Cuisine

Beidao is known for its delicious local cuisine. Visitors can try a variety of dishes, including the famous Biang Biang noodles, which are a type of handmade noodle that is unique to the Shaanxi province. Other popular dishes include roujiamo (a type of Chinese sandwich), yangrou paomo (a type of lamb soup), and liangpi (a type of cold noodle dish).
